Ziad & Cosette have decided to end the month of July with a special celebration that’ll remain a long-lasting happy memory. A garden inspired wedding was the theme. This couple tied the knot in the historical church of Mar Elias – Kontari on July 31st 2022. The church was a lush green celebration. Adorned with Eucalyptus and olive leaves, the aisle made a statement. Similarly, the abundant use of candle added a special charm to the ceremony. After the ceremony was over, the invitees headed to the venue to be seated in a fresh, summery, garden inspired wedding setup. Everyone was there to celebrate the newlyweds. The table setup was clean, simple and refined. Vases of flowers decorated each corner of the tables. Pink, green and white were the main colors of this outdoor wedding’s color palette. Moreover, a small olive branch was placed in each napkin to symbolize peace and love. Following the couple’s entrance and first dance, they were surrounded by those who love them the most who came to witness the beginning of a new story. During the cake cutting, sparklers lit up the space. Towards the end of the night, Pink Panther along with his dancers made their way through. Finally, it was a night full of smiles.
